Website redesign pricing in Houston typically ranges from $8,000 to $35,000 depending on complexity and scope. For businesses in the Energy Corridor or along the Katy Freeway, we often see mid-tier projects around $15,000–$20,000 that include full visual refresh, mobile optimization, and CMS migration. Medical Center practices and Galleria-area professional services sometimes require custom patient portals or booking systems that push budgets higher. We provide detailed estimates after reviewing your current site and business goals — no surprises, just transparent pricing based on deliverables.
Most Houston website redesign projects take 8–14 weeks from kickoff to launch. The timeline depends on content volume, stakeholder availability, and technical requirements. Companies near Downtown or in Midtown often move faster because teams are centralized and decision-making is streamlined. If you're in industries like oil and gas services or healthcare around the Texas Medical Center, compliance reviews and legal approvals can add 2–3 weeks. We build buffer time into schedules and keep you updated weekly — Houston traffic might slow your commute, but we keep your project moving.

Yes, we implement technical SEO safeguards throughout the Houston website redesign process to maintain your search visibility. This includes 301 redirects for every URL that changes, preserving meta data, and keeping high-performing content in place with refreshed presentation. Before launch, we audit your current site's top landing pages and ensure those remain accessible with improved user experience. Many Houston businesses worry about losing years of SEO work — we've redesigned sites for companies from Pearland to The Woodlands without ranking drops because we treat search equity as a core asset, not an afterthought.
We audit your current content, identify what's working, and recommend what to keep, update, or retire. Strong-performing pages get refreshed writing and better visual hierarchy. Outdated service descriptions or irrelevant blog posts are removed or consolidated to improve site clarity. If you're a Houston contractor who's been in business since the '90s, we help modernize your messaging without losing the credibility that comes from decades of local projects. Content migration happens in stages with your approval — you maintain control while we handle the technical lifting and ensure nothing valuable gets lost.
